#a559f9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a559f9 is composed of 64.7% red, 34.9%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.7% cyan, 64.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 268.5 degrees, a saturation of 93% and a lightness of 66.3%. #a559f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b2ff with #4b00f3. Closest websafe color is: #9966ff.

#a559f9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a559f9 has RGB values of R:165, G:89, B:249 and CMYK values of C:0.34,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 10836473.

Shades and Tints of #a559f9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020004 is the darkest color, while #f7f0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a559f9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9a8aa is the less saturated color, while #a559f9 is the most saturated one.
